8 Changes in 2.28:
9
10 * The EXCLUDE_FILE linker script construct can now be applied outside of the
11 section list in order for the exclusions to apply over all input sections in
12 the list.
13
14 * Add support for the RISC-V architecture.
15
16 * The command line option --no-eh-frame-hdr can now be used in ELF based
17 linkers to disable the automatic generation of .eh_frame_hdr sections.
18
19 * Add --in-implib=<infile> to the ARM linker to enable specifying a set of
20 Secure Gateway veneers that must exist in the output import library specified
21 by --out-implib=<outfile> and the address they must have. As such,
22 --in-implib is only supported in combination with --cmse-implib.
23
24 * Extended the --out-implib=<file> option, previously restricted to x86 PE
25 targets, to any ELF based target. This allows the generation of an import
26 library for an ELF executable, which can then be used by another application
27 to link against the executable.
28
29 Changes in 2.27:
30
31 * Add a configure option --enable-relro to decide whether -z relro should
32 be enabled in ELF linker by default. Default to yes for all Linux
33 targets except FRV, HPPA, IA64 and MIPS.
34
35 * Support for -z noreloc-overflow in the x86-64 ELF linker to disable
36 relocation overflow check.
37
38 * Add -z common/-z nocommon options for ELF targets to control whether to
39 convert common symbols to the STT_COMMON type during a relocatable link.
40
41 * Support for -z nodynamic-undefined-weak in the x86 ELF linker, which
42 avoids dynamic relocations against undefined weak symbols in executable.
43
44 * The NOCROSSREFSTO command was added to the linker script language.
45
46 * Add --no-apply-dynamic-relocs to the AArch64 linker to do not apply link-time
47 values for dynamic relocations.
48
49 Changes in 2.26:
50
51 * Add --fix-stm32l4xx-629360 to the ARM linker to enable a link-time
52 workaround for a bug in the bus matrix / memory controller for some of
53 the STM32 Cortex-M4 based products (STM32L4xx)
54
55 * Add a configure option --enable-compressed-debug-sections={all,ld} to
56 decide whether DWARF debug sections should be compressed by default.
57
58 * Add support for the ARC EM/HS, and ARC600/700 architectures.
59
60 * Experimental support for linker garbage collection (--gc-sections)
61 has been enabled for COFF and PE based targets.
62
63 * New command line option for ELF targets to compress DWARF debug
64 sections, --compress-debug-sections=[none|zlib|zlib-gnu|zlib-gabi].
65
66 * New command line option, --orphan-handling=[place|warn|error|discard], to
67 adjust how orphan sections are handled. The default is 'place' which gives
68 the current behaviour, 'warn' and 'error' issue a warning or error
69 respectively when orphan sections are found, and 'discard' will discard all
70 orphan sections.
71
72 * Add support for LLVM plugin.
73
74 * Add --print-memory-usage option to report memory blocks usage.
75
76 * Add --require-defined option, it's like --undefined except the new symbol
77 must be defined by the end of the link.
78

173
174 Changes in 2.20:
175
176 * GNU/Linux targets now support the STB_GNU_UNIQUE symbol binding. This is a
177 GNU extension to the standard set of ELF symbol bindings. The binding will
178 be passed on to the dynamic linker which will make sure that in the entire
179 process there is just one symbol with the given name and type in use.
180
181 * PE targets now support a GNU extension to allow the alignment of common
182 common symbols to be specified. This support uses custom options in
183 the .drectve section, which will be disregarded by the native tools.
184
185 * PE targets now add primitive support for ELF version scripts; symbols
186 are not versioned, but the local and global symbol visibility directives
187 are respected when filtering symbols in auto-export mode.
188
189 * New option --no-export-dynamic to undo the effect of the -E and
190 --export-dynamic options.
191
192 * ELF: --warn-alternate-em option to warn if an object has alternate
193 ELF machine code.
194
195 * New script function REGION_ALIAS to add alias names to memory regions.
196
197 * PE targets no longer make use of the long section names PE extension to
198 the COFF format when generating executable images, by default. The old
199 (slightly non-conformant) behaviour can still be invoked by using the
200 new '--enable-long-section-names' command-line option. It is also enabled
201 automatically in the presence of un-stripped debug information, as GDB
202 needs to be able to find the debug info sections by their full names.
203
204 * For GNU/Linux systems the linker will now avoid processing any relocations
205 made against symbols of the STT_GNU_IFUNC type and instead emit them into
206 the resulting binary for processing by the loader.
207
208 * --as-needed now links in a dynamic library if it satisfies undefined
209 symbols in regular objects, or in other dynamic libraries. In the
210 latter case the library is not linked if it is found in a DT_NEEDED
211 entry of one of the libraries already linked.
212
213 * Add a new command line option, -Ttext-segment ADDR, for ELF targets
214 to set the address of the first byte of the text segment.
215
216 * Add support for Sunplus score architecture.
217
218 * Add new option --use-nul-prefixed-import-tables to ld for PE targets to
219 allow fallback to old import table generation with null element prefix.
220
221 * Windows PE systems now support a new --exclude-modules-for-implib option,
222 allowing users to partition object files and archive members between a DLL
223 and its associated import library as they are generated during linking.
224
225 * Add support for Lattice Mico32 (lm32) architecture.
226
227 * Add CR16 ELF --embedded-relocs (used to embedded relocations into binaries
228 for Embedded-PIC code) option.
229
230 * Add to the PE/PE+ targets the support of two different kinds of
231 pseudo-relocations. They can be selected by the switches
232 --enable-runtime-pseudo-reloc-v1 and --enable-runtime-pseudo-reloc-v2.
233 For the switch --enable-runtime-pseudo-reloc it uses for 32-bit
234 runtime pseudo relocation version one, for 64-bit the version two.

253
254 Changes in 2.18:
255
256 * Linker sources now released under version 3 of the GNU General Public
257 License.
258
259 * ELF: New --build-id option to generate a unique per-binary identifier
260 embedded in a note section.
261
262 * Added support for National Semicondutor CompactRISC (ie CR16) target.
263
264 * -l:foo now searches the library path for a filename called foo,
265 without converting it to libfoo.a or libfoo.so.
266
267 * Add a new command line option '--default-script=FILE' or '-dT FILE'
268 which specifies a replacement for the built in, default linker
269 script.
270
271 * ELF: Add -Bsymbolic-functions, --dynamic-list-cpp-new, which puts C++
272 operator new and delete on the dynamic list, and --dynamic-list-data,
273 builtin list for --dynamic-list, which puts global data symbols on the
274 dynamic list.
275
276 * Add support for x86_64 PE+ target.
277
278 * Add support for Score target.
279
280 * ELF: Add --dynamic-list option to specify a list of global symbols
281 whose references shouldn't be bound to the definition within the
282 shared library, or a list of symbols which should be added to the
283 symbol table in the executable.
284
285 * The default output section LMA has changed for allocatable sections from
286 being equal to VMA, to keeping the difference between LMA and VMA the same as
287 the previous output section in the same region. This is a more useful
288 default when using overlays and other cases where you specify an LMA
289 differing from the VMA for some sections.
290
291 * New switch: --print-gc-sections to list any sections removed by garabge
292 collection.
293
294 * ARM: Added --vfp11-denorm-fix option to work around an erratum in current
295 VFP11 coprocessors.

313
314 Changes in 2.16:
315
316 * Support for the R_ARM_V4BX relocation as defined in the ARM AAELF
317 specification has been added via the --fix-v4bx command-line option.
318
319 * New linker script construct AS_NEEDED(), which sets the --as-needed flag
320 for input files listed inside of it.
321
322 * A new command-line option, --sysroot, can be used to override the
323 default sysroot location. It only applies to toolchains that were
324 configured using --with-sysroot.
325
326 * New linker script functions: ORIGIN() and LENGTH() which return information
327 about a specified memory region.
328
329 * Port to MAXQ processor contributed by HCL Tech.
330
331 * Added SEGMENT_START to the linker script language to permit the user to
332 override the base address for a segment from the command-line.
333
334 * ELF: --warn-shared-textrel option to warn if adding a DT_TEXTREL to a shared
335 object.
336
337 * Added SORT_BY_NAME and SORT_BY_ALIGNMENT to the linker script
338 language to permit sorting sections by section name or section
339 maximum alignment.
340
341 * Added a new linker command line switch, --sort-section name|alignment,
342 to sort sections by section name or maximum alignment.
343
344 * ELF: --add-needed/--no-add-needed options to control if a DT_NEEDED tag
345 should be added when a shared library comes from DT_NEEDED tags.
346
347 * Support for the crx-elf target added.
348
349 * Support for the sh-symbianelf target added.
350
351 * A new linker command line switch has been added which allows the hash table
352 size to be set to a suitable prime value near to its argument. This switch
353 is --hash-size=<NUMBER>. Also if the switch --reduce-memory-overheads is
354 used, and --hash-size has not been used, then the default value will be set
355 to 1021.
356
357 * Linker map files are now generated with an O(N) algorithm for finding symbols
358 that are defined in each section. This uses about 40% more memory for
359 symbols than the old O(N^2) algorithm. You can use the new
360 --reduce-memory-overheads option to select the old algorithm; this option
361 might also be used in the future to select similar tradeoffs.

545
546 Changes in version 2.6:
547
548 * When an ELF section name is representable as a C identifier (this is not true
549 of most ELF section names), the linker will automatically define symbols
550 __start_SECNAME and __stop_SECNAME, where SECNAME is the section name, at the
551 beginning and the end of the section. This is used by glibc.
552
553 Addendum: Current versions of the linker (at least for version 2.18 onwards
554 and possibly much earlier as well) place two restrictions on this feature: The
555 symbols are only implemented for orphaned sections, not for explicitly placed
556 sections and they are PROVIDEd rather than being defined.
557
558 * When an ELF section named .gnu.warning is encountered in an input file, the
559 contents of the section are displayed as an error message, and the section is
560 not copied into the output file. This is used by glibc.
561
562 * When an ELF section named .gnu.warning.SYMBOL is encountered in an input
563 file, and the symbol SYMBOL is referenced by some object file, the contents of
564 the section are displayed as an error message. The section is not copied into
565 the output file, unless doing a relocatable or shared link. This is used by
566 glibc.
567
568 * New options -split-by-reloc and -split-by-file.
569
570 * The linker now supports linking PIC compiled code on SPARC SunOS. It can
571 also create SPARC SunOS shared libraries, and, like the native SunOS linker,
572 will do so whenever there is an undefined symbol in the link and neither the -e
573 nor the -r option was used.
574
575 * The -rpath option may be used on SunOS to set the list of directories to be
576 searched at run time. This overrides the default of building the list from the
577 -L options.
578
579 * The COFF linker now combines debugging information for structs, unions, and
580 enums, so that even if the same type is defined in multiple input files it will
581 only be defined once in the output file. The --traditional-format switch will
582 prevent this optimization.
583
584 Changes in version 2.5:
585
586 * The linker now supports linking against SunOS shared libraries. It still can
587 not link SunOS PIC (Position Independent Code) files, so it can not be used to
588 generate shared libraries.
589
590 * The linker now supports linking against ELF shared libraries for the i386
591 (UnixWare) and SPARC (Solaris). It can also link ELF PIC files, and can be
592 used to generate shared libraries. Shared library generation is not well
593 tested; please report any problems encountered. The linker is now enabled for
594 Solaris again.
595
596 * Eric Youngdale has contributed Linux support code, including linking against
597 Linux a.out shared libraries. The linker produces Linux QMAGIC binaries.
598
599 * The ELF backend has been converted to the new linker code. To use the new
600 ELF linker, each particular target requires a relocation function. So far,
601 this function has been written for i386 (UnixWare), SPARC (Solaris) MIPS (Irix
602 5), and HPPA ELF targets.
603
604 * The -( (--start-group) and -) (--end-group) options have been added to
605 support searching a group of archives as though they were a single archive.
606 This can also be used in a linker script, as GROUP ( files ).
607
608 * When a file is named on the command line, and the linker does not recognize
609 it as an object file, the linker will now treat the file as a linker script
610 file. A linker script named in this way augments, but does not replace, the
611 default linker script.
612
613 * The -warn-once option was added. It causes the linker to only warn once per
614 undefined symbol, rather than once per reference.
615
616 * The COFF backend has been converted to the new linker code. As with ELF, to
617 use the new linker, each particular target requires a relocation function. So
618 far, this function has been written for the i386, m68k, a29k and SH targets.
619
620 * The -V flag was made a synonym for -v, for SVR4 compatibility. The old -V
621 behaviour is available via --verbose.
